While the Dodgers’ star-studded lineup is well-acknowledged and considered as the best team in MLB this year, who are the next to them? Is it the Yankees? The Phillies? No, it’s the Braves! That’s what the MLB insider, Ken Rosenthal, thinks. Indeed, the Braves are underrated and do not get enough attention as the Dodgers, but that doesn’t make them any less. While most bets are on the Dodgers, it would not be surprising if the Braves get into a stealth mode. So, what makes them the top challenger to the Dodgers? What would be the Dodgers’ deterrence against the Braves? 

This year, the Braves are getting Ronald Acuna Jr. back after his second ACL injury. Also, Austin Riley’s right-hand fracture is now recovered. Moreover, Chris Sale said that his back spasms, which prevented him from making the team last year, have completely healed. The Braves signed Jurickson Profar, who was named an All-Star the previous season, to play left field. Thus, with these All-Stars in their lineup, the Braves are extremely talented. According to FanGraphs, they will finish 93-69 with a 90% chance of going to the postseason. The second-best figure after the Dodgers.

This has even made Rosenthal bet on the Braves to get better of the Dodgers. “This is a formidable team that I don’t believe we’ve talked about enough,” Rosenthal said in the Foul Territory podcast. In the majority of cases, the Dodgers and Yankees attract the most limelight, where the talented lineup of the Braves gets overlooked. Well, that’s good for them to stay away from the limelight and creep to win another ring this year. Only the formidable starting rotation of the Dodgers can act as a deterrence in fending off the Braves.

Can Dodgers’ starting rotation work against the Braves?

The much-hyped 6-man pitching rotation of the Dodgers is something the other 29 teams lack. Among them are Clayton Kershaw, Dustin May, Blake Snell, Tyler Glasnow, Yoshinobu Yamamoto, and Shohei Ohtani. While Ohtani is still not pitching, he will be back on the mound by May. Thus, another weapon in the Dodgers’ stable. Moreover, Ohtani and Yamamoto, the Dodgers’ premier two pitchers are projected to have 150+ strikeouts this season. In addition, Glasnow received the 2024 All-Star award, and Snell won the 2023 Cy Young Award. With this lineup, nothing comes close to them.

Another area where the Dodgers are ahead of the Braves and others is their lineup option. Well, as per the updated two-way player rule of the MLB, Ohtani will not be counted among the team’s 13 pitchers because he is a two-way player. He can still pitch even not getting into the 13-man rotation. Thus, the Dodgers can have eight players in the bullpen without sacrificing their starting rotation by starting Ohtani in the sixth rotation. While they are technically playing with 13 pitchers like others, Ohtani is coming as an extra 14th pitcher. 

The Braves are going to pose a good challenge to the Dodgers this year. While the Dodgers are still ahead of them on paper, a competitive game is all that the fans can expect from them.
